EBONY ROOTS is a powerful concert celebration of music from the African Descent/Black experience—tracing a 300-year journey from work songs and spirituals to the rise of Soul, R&B, Blues, and Motown. It highlights the evolving emancipation and cultural impact of African Descent communities from a North American perspective.
Produced by Brandon Thornhill, with mentorship and admin support from Sound the Alarm: Music/Theatre, the concert features a dynamic lineup of BC-based African Descent artists: Brandon Thornhill and Leo D.E Johnson (vocalists), Olaf de Shield (MD/guitarist), Russell Jackson (bass), Carlos Joe Costa (percussion), and Wayne Stewart (keyboard).
Following its sold-out premiere at Vancouver’s Yaletown Roundhouse in February 2024, EBONY ROOTS is touring eight BC communities during Black History Month 2026.
